Meta Files Patent for Facial Recognition, Automatic Recording of People

www.privacyguides.org

beep@piefed.world to Privacy@programming.devEnglish · 3 days ago
message-square
6
fedilink
Meta filed for a patent that includes a "memory recall" system that appears to detect people via facial recognition and record them automatically, and show you a highlights real later.
